If the scrubber stalls and customer uploads are leaking location tags, you're cleared to use break-glass. First try restarting the Scrubjay worker pool; nine times out of ten that clears the queue. If the pipeline stays wedged past 15 minutes, grab the emergency admin session from the Tallow console and page whoever's secondary. Log everything you touch — audit reviews these weekly, and yes, they actually read them. The break-glass session unlocks with the recovery passphrase directly below this line.

unlock words, bawef-kahap: sorax-sorir-quenys-aldok

// Encoding sniffing for user-uploaded text files in Saltgrass.
// We check BOM first, then a capped statistical pass (8 KB max)
// to avoid unbounded reads on hostile uploads. Ambiguous files
// fall back to this constant rather than guessing, which closed
// the smuggling vector flagged in the last audit. Fixed as of the
// build noted below.

trace token, bawif-tajof: htk14_21e308fc7b4137

Heads up: if the Lintrock baseline file in the Quarrow repo drifts from main, CI fails with a "stale baseline" error even when the code is fine. Quick fix is to regenerate the baseline on a clean checkout and re-push. If a customer build is blocked, confirm the failing run matches the token below before escalating.

build token for yadug-yagag: htk21_c863c33eb8b82c0c9c152

# Break-Glass Access: Thumbgrove Queue

If the thumbnail generation queue stalls and normal plugin-scope credentials fail, break-glass access lets you drain and restart workers directly. Use only during declared incidents; all actions are logged. Steps: open the emergency console, select the Thumbgrove queue, and confirm the incident tag. Access expires after one hour. To unseal the emergency console, enter the recovery passphrase provided below.

recovery phrase for fajeg-kawep: druix-gorius-briax-ulaeth-fraox-lammir-pelox-jormir-pelwyn-julir